Mobile book platform GoSpoken has agreed a deal to provide eBooks to Sony Ericsson’s app stores PlayNow arena and Fun & Downloads.
PlayNow arena are launching with two Michael Jackson ebooks in the lead up to what would have been the singer’s 51st birthday.
Additional titles, including best sellers and latest book releases, will be made available to PlayNow arena customers in the coming weeks with prices starting at £6.
Run by parent company Mobcast, GoSpoken.com gives instant access to thousands of latest releases and bestselling ebooks and audio books. Featured authors include James Patterson, Sophie Kinsella and Dan Brown. The firm already has partnerships with Vodafone, 3 and Orange.
Rebecca Williams, Head of Marketing: “Mobcast is very strong on English-speaking content with content agreements with the major publishers. Manufacturers’ app stores like PlayNow arena gives us the fantastic opportunity to reach new customers worldwide who will seek content in their native language. We are now acquiring international content to address this need.”
